azure.datafactory.DatasetSnowflake

Explore with Pulumi AI

Manages a Snowflake Dataset inside an Azure Data Factory.

Example Usage

import * as pulumi from "@pulumi/pulumi";
import * as azure from "@pulumi/azure";

const example = new azure.core.ResourceGroup("example", {
    name: "example-resources",
    location: "West Europe",
});
const exampleFactory = new azure.datafactory.Factory("example", {
    name: "example",
    location: example.location,
    resourceGroupName: example.name,
});
const exampleLinkedServiceSnowflake = new azure.datafactory.LinkedServiceSnowflake("example", {
    name: "example",
    dataFactoryId: exampleFactory.id,
    connectionString: "jdbc:snowflake://account.region.snowflakecomputing.com/?user=user&db=db&warehouse=wh",
});
const exampleDatasetSnowflake = new azure.datafactory.DatasetSnowflake("example", {
    name: "example",
    dataFactoryId: exampleFactory.id,
    linkedServiceName: exampleLinkedServiceSnowflake.name,
    schemaName: "foo_schema",
    tableName: "foo_table",
});

DatasetSnowflake Resource Properties

To learn more about resource properties and how to use them, see Inputs and Outputs in the Architecture and Concepts docs.

Inputs

In Python, inputs that are objects can be passed either as argument classes or as dictionary literals.

The DatasetSnowflake resource accepts the following input properties:

DataFactoryId
This property is required.
Changes to this property will trigger replacement.
string
The Data Factory ID in which to associate the Linked Service with. Changing this forces a new resource.
LinkedServiceName This property is required. string
The Data Factory Linked Service name in which to associate the Dataset with.
AdditionalProperties Dictionary<string, string>
A map of additional properties to associate with the Data Factory Dataset Snowflake.
Annotations List<string>
List of tags that can be used for describing the Data Factory Dataset Snowflake.
Description string
The description for the Data Factory Dataset Snowflake.
Folder string
The folder that this Dataset is in. If not specified, the Dataset will appear at the root level.
Name Changes to this property will trigger replacement. string
Specifies the name of the Data Factory Dataset Snowflake. Changing this forces a new resource to be created. Must be globally unique. See the Microsoft documentation for all restrictions.
Parameters Dictionary<string, string>
A map of parameters to associate with the Data Factory Dataset Snowflake.
SchemaColumns List<DatasetSnowflakeSchemaColumn>
A schema_column block as defined below.
SchemaName string
The schema name of the Data Factory Dataset Snowflake.
TableName string
The table name of the Data Factory Dataset Snowflake.

Supporting Types

DatasetSnowflakeSchemaColumn
, DatasetSnowflakeSchemaColumnArgs

Name This property is required. string
The name of the column.
Precision int
The total number of digits allowed.
Scale int
The number of digits allowed to the right of the decimal point.
Type string
Type of the column. Valid values are NUMBER, DECIMAL, NUMERIC, INT, INTEGER, BIGINT, SMALLINT, FLOAT``FLOAT4, FLOAT8, DOUBLE, DOUBLE PRECISION, REAL, VARCHAR, CHAR, CHARACTER, STRING, TEXT, BINARY, VARBINARY, BOOLEAN, DATE, DATETIME, TIME, TIMESTAMP, TIMESTAMP_LTZ, TIMESTAMP_NTZ, TIMESTAMP_TZ, VARIANT, OBJECT, ARRAY, GEOGRAPHY. Please note these values are case sensitive.

Import

Data Factory Snowflake Datasets can be imported using the resource id, e.g.

$ pulumi import azure:datafactory/datasetSnowflake:DatasetSnowflake example /subscriptions/00000000-0000-0000-0000-000000000000/resourceGroups/example/providers/Microsoft.DataFactory/factories/example/datasets/example
